From the album title (
No Es lo Mismo
means "it's not the same"),
Alejandro Sanz
is showing what this effort is all about. At first, something that was already known: he is not the same as any other
Latin
heartthrob like
Chayanne
,
Emmanuel
, or even
Ricky Martin
. He composes and produces his own material and, although not a great singer, he's a superb guitar player. Second, this album is not the same as any other
one.
Sanz
affords various topics (like social issues and commitment) not only related to love, dancing, and having a good time (probably the most common Latin stereotype). Third, this work (his first studio album since 2000's
El Alma al Aire
) is quite different from all the previous ones. For example in
"Try to Save Your S'ong"
he tries to rap, and gets some help from
GQ
in it. To his classic sound (
ballads
plus
flamenco
), he adds
hip-hop
bolero
, and
son
flavors. The problem is that not all the things melt together smoothly. Things are more familiar in songs like
"He Sido Tan Feliz Contigo"
or
"Eso,"
in which he seems to be more comfortable. Although it's not a masterpiece, it's a pretty good album by
Latin pop
standards. ~ Ivan Adaime
